BWP vs MR Plywood: Which Is Better for Home Interiors?
Choosing plywood for a home interior is not simply a question of finding the strongest board. The right grade depends on where the plywood will be installed, how much moisture it will encounter, the required durability and the overall project budget.
MR Plywood
Moisture-resistant plywood generally suited to dry interior furniture, wardrobes, shelves and other applications where prolonged water exposure is not expected.
BWP Plywood
Boiling Water Proof plywood associated with the higher moisture-performance IS 710 marine plywood category and better suited to demanding wet or high-moisture applications.
BWP vs MR Plywood: Quick Answer
“`Neither grade is universally “better.” MR plywood is a practical choice for many dry interior applications, while BWP is the stronger choice when the furniture or cabinetry is expected to face significantly greater moisture exposure.
The Bureau of Indian Standards framework distinguishes plywood specifications by standard and performance. MR plywood is associated with IS 303, while BWP/marine plywood is associated with IS 710.
“`What Is the Difference Between BWP and MR Plywood?
“`MR means Moisture Resistant. It is intended for general interior applications where the panel may encounter humidity but is not expected to remain exposed to water.
BWP means Boiling Water Proof. BWP is the higher water-resistance category commonly associated with marine plywood manufactured to IS 710. The adhesive system and construction requirements are designed for substantially more demanding moisture exposure.
The important point is that the grade describes a plywood specification, not simply the appearance of the finished furniture. Two cabinets can look identical from the outside while using very different internal materials.
“`BWP vs MR Plywood Comparison
“`| Feature | MR Plywood | BWP Plywood |
|---|---|---|
| Meaning | Moisture Resistant | Boiling Water Proof |
| Common standard | IS 303 | IS 710 for marine plywood |
| Moisture performance | Designed for moisture and humidity in interior conditions | Designed for substantially higher water exposure |
| Typical application | Bedrooms, living rooms, dry furniture and wardrobes | Kitchens, wet-prone cabinetry, utility and demanding applications |
| Budget | Generally more economical | Generally more expensive |
| Water exposure | Not intended for prolonged direct water exposure | Better suited to areas with significant moisture exposure |
| Best reason to choose | Cost-effective performance in suitable dry interiors | Higher moisture resistance where the application justifies it |
Exact performance still depends on the manufacturer, construction, thickness, edge treatment, installation and whether the sheet is genuine and correctly certified. Do not choose plywood from the grade name alone.
“`Where Should MR Plywood Be Used?
“`MR plywood can be a sensible specification for many parts of a home that remain predominantly dry. It is commonly used for furniture and cabinetry in bedrooms, living rooms and other interior areas where direct water exposure is unlikely.
Bedroom Wardrobes
Suitable when the wardrobe is located in a normal dry bedroom and there is no recurring water exposure.
TV Units
A practical application where the primary concerns are strength, finish and cost rather than water exposure.
Study Furniture
Desks, shelves and storage furniture in dry rooms can often use a moisture-resistant interior-grade plywood specification.
Where Should BWP Plywood Be Used?
“`BWP plywood is particularly useful when moisture resistance is an important part of the specification. It is commonly considered for kitchen cabinetry, bathroom-related applications, utility spaces and other demanding areas.
Kitchen Cabinets
Particularly relevant around sinks, plumbing connections and other areas where accidental water exposure can occur.
Utility Areas
Useful where cleaning, plumbing or humidity can create greater moisture exposure than a typical bedroom.
Wet-Prone Applications
Consider a higher moisture-performance plywood where the design and location expose cabinetry to repeated moisture.
Which Plywood Is Better for a Modular Kitchen?
“`For kitchens, moisture exposure should be one of the first material considerations. Sink cabinets and plumbing zones deserve particular attention because leaks or repeated splashes can expose the carcass to water.
BWP is therefore a strong choice when the project calls for a higher moisture-resistance specification. However, the final decision should consider the complete construction system, including edge sealing, hardware, countertop joints, plumbing protection and installation quality.
The Plywood Is Only One Part of the Kitchen
A high-grade plywood sheet cannot compensate for an unsealed cut edge, poor plumbing installation or water entering the cabinet repeatedly. Good kitchen construction combines appropriate board material with proper edge treatment, hardware and installation.

“`BWP vs MR Plywood for Wardrobes
“`Wardrobes in dry bedrooms generally do not face the same water exposure as kitchen cabinets. This is where MR plywood can make economic sense when the specification and manufacturer quality are appropriate.
BWP can still be selected if the homeowner wants a higher moisture specification or if the wardrobe is located in a particularly humid or moisture-prone environment. The question is whether the additional specification provides enough practical benefit for that particular room.
Before selecting wardrobe plywood, consider:
- Room humidity and ventilation
- Distance from bathrooms or wet areas
- Wardrobe construction and edge treatment
- Expected storage load
- Hardware and hinge requirements
- Desired finish
- Project budget
- Manufacturer certification
BWP vs MR Plywood Cost
“`BWP generally costs more than MR because it is a higher moisture-performance specification and is manufactured to a more demanding standard. However, plywood prices vary substantially by brand, thickness, construction, veneer quality and market conditions.
| Cost factor | Why it matters |
|---|---|
| Plywood grade | Higher moisture-performance grades generally command a premium |
| Thickness | Thicker sheets use more material and may cost more |
| Brand | Manufacturing standards, warranty and distribution affect pricing |
| Veneer quality | Core and face construction influence performance and appearance |
| Hardware | Cabinet hardware can materially affect the completed furniture cost |
| Finish | Laminate, acrylic, veneer and specialty finishes have different costs |
How to Check BWP or MR Plywood Quality
“`One of the most important steps is verifying that the sheet you are buying actually corresponds to the specification quoted by the supplier.
- Check the IS standard printed or stamped on the sheet
- Verify the manufacturer’s identity
- Check thickness and sheet dimensions
- Ask for relevant certification or test documentation
- Check the number and quality of veneer layers
- Look for visible core gaps or manufacturing defects
- Confirm whether termite treatment is included
- Check the quoted grade against the invoice
- Buy from a reliable and traceable supplier
- Keep product documentation for future reference
The IS 303 standard covers general-purpose plywood specifications, while IS 710 is the relevant Indian standard for marine plywood. Checking the actual marking is therefore more reliable than relying solely on a verbal description from a seller.
“`Common Plywood Buying Mistakes
“`Choosing Only by Price
A cheaper sheet may have a different grade or construction from the material specified in the design.
Using MR in Wet Zones
Moisture-resistant does not mean suitable for prolonged direct water exposure.
Ignoring the Edge
Poorly sealed cut edges can become vulnerable even when the selected plywood has good moisture resistance.
Not Checking the Standard
Always verify the stated IS specification instead of accepting a grade name without documentation.
Over-Specifying Everything
Premium moisture performance is not automatically necessary for every dry-room cabinet in the home.
Ignoring Installation
Good materials can still perform poorly if construction, plumbing or installation is defective.
Which Plywood Should You Choose?
“`| Application | Practical starting point | Why |
|---|---|---|
| Bedroom wardrobe | MR can be suitable | Normally a dry interior application |
| Living room TV unit | MR can be suitable | Low direct moisture exposure |
| Study table | MR can be suitable | Generally dry indoor use |
| Kitchen cabinetry | BWP is worth considering | Greater possibility of water and humidity exposure |
| Sink cabinet | Higher moisture-performance specification | Direct plumbing and leakage risk |
| Utility cabinetry | BWP may be appropriate | Potentially higher moisture exposure |
| Wet-prone furniture | BWP or another appropriate higher-grade specification | Application requires stronger moisture protection |

“`Frequently Asked Questions
“`Which is better, BWP or MR plywood?
Neither is universally better. MR plywood is suitable for many dry interior applications, while BWP is preferable where significantly greater moisture resistance is required.
Is BWP plywood waterproof?
BWP stands for Boiling Water Proof and represents a high water-resistance plywood specification. However, finished furniture is not literally immune to water damage. Cut edges, joints, installation and prolonged exposure still matter.
Is MR plywood good for wardrobes?
Yes. MR plywood can be a practical choice for wardrobes installed in normal dry bedroom conditions, provided the product is appropriate and correctly manufactured and installed.
Is BWP plywood better for kitchen cabinets?
BWP is a strong option for kitchen cabinetry when higher moisture resistance is desired, especially around areas where water exposure is more likely.
What is the difference between IS 303 and IS 710 plywood?
IS 303 is the Indian standard for general-purpose plywood, while IS 710 specifies marine plywood. BWP/marine plywood is commonly associated with IS 710, while MR plywood is associated with IS 303.
Is BWP plywood stronger than MR plywood?
BWP is primarily selected for its higher moisture-performance specification. Overall furniture strength also depends on thickness, veneer construction, core quality, design, joinery and installation, so the grade alone does not determine every aspect of structural performance.
Can MR plywood be used throughout a house?
It can be appropriate for many dry interior applications, but it should not be selected simply as a universal substitute for a higher moisture grade where direct or prolonged water exposure is expected.
How do I verify genuine BWP plywood?
Check the manufacturer’s markings, applicable IS specification, certification details, thickness and purchase documentation. Avoid relying only on verbal claims such as “marine quality” or “waterproof.”
